Page 13 text:

It would be nice to hold such a council around such a table with such a President presiding, for another purpose than that of having a picture taken. This doesn't mean, however, that the officers of the Elementary School are unfriendly towards one another. Connie Thayer, President of the Eighth Sail on, ob ship of state Grade, smiles graciously at Ann Browder, Polly Hume, Edith Kepke, Mary EitzRandolph, and Ruth Wasson, heads of the Third through Seventh Elementary respectively, and they immediately feel at home. New presidents or monitors are elected so often, that by the end of the year, several people have been honored in an official capacity, and everyone has had a chance to get better acquainted with everyone else. A democratic form of government surpassed only by the Student Council. 9
